#e64006 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e64006 is composed of 90.2% red, 25.1% green and 2.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 72.2% magenta, 97.4%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 15.5 degrees, a saturation of 94.9% and a lightness of 46.3%. #e64006 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ff800c with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3300.

#e64006 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e64006 has RGB values of R:230, G:64, B:6 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.72, Y:0.97,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15089670.

Shades and Tints of #e64006
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010000 is the darkest color, while #fff1ec is the lightest one.
